The Video Production Specialist is responsible for creating and editing video content to produce high quality videos for use on YouTube and other social media platforms, email, the IRA Financial website, and more. This position involves working closely with the company founder and other team members to ensure that the final product meets creative and technical standards. The role will be a hybrid format with one day per week on site in our South Beach office for filming and working from home the remaining days.

Responsibilities & Duties
Film, review, and organize raw video footage to select the best takes and scenes.
Ensure that footage aligns with the project’s objectives, requirements, and scripts.
Utilizing editing software to create a coherent and engaging narrative.
Incorporate graphics, titles, transitions, and effects to enhance the visual appeal and storytelling.
Edit and synchronize audio tracks, including dialogue, music, and sound effects.
Ensure audio quality is clear, balanced, and free of background noise.
Work closely with internal teams to understand the project’s vision and make necessary revisions.
Incorporate feedback and adjust to meet stakeholder expectations.
Ensure the final video product meets technical specifications, including resolution, aspect ratio, and color grading.
Conduct thorough reviews to check for and correct any errors or inconsistencies.
Organize and manage video files, including maintaining backups and archiving completed projects.
Ensure proper file naming and organization for efficient workflow and retrieval.
Manage multiple editing projects simultaneously, adhering to deadlines and project schedules.
Assist with the setup, maintenance, and troubleshooting of video editing equipment and software.
Stay updated on industry trends, editing techniques, and new technologies.
Apply new techniques and tools to improve the quality and efficiency of video editing.
Other tasks as assigned by management.
Qualifications & Requirements
Bachelor’s degree in film production, media studies, communications, or a related field; or equivalent work experience.
Minimum of 3 years of experience in a similar role.
Previous experience with video editing software, tools, and Microsoft Office Suite products.
Strong understanding of video production techniques, including color correction, audio mixing, and motion graphics.
Experience in producing video content for a business, ideally targeting a mature, affluent audience.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
Creative and innovative with a passion for video production.
Ability to manage multiple projects and work under tight deadlines.
Adaptable and willing to learn and incorporate new techniques and technologies.
